SYSTEM AND METHODS FOR PURGING AN AIR INTAKE SYSTEM HYDROCARBON TRAP TO A FUEL VAPOR CANISTER
A method for a vehicle engine is presented, wherein during a first condition, a vehicle controller is placed in a sleep mode following a vehicle-off event and then awoken following a duration, at which time contents of an air intake system hydrocarbon trap are purged to a fuel vapor canister by operating an electric motor to rotate the vehicle engine in a reverse direction. Rotating the vehicle engine in a reverse direction causes atmospheric air to enter an intake of the engine via an exhaust of the engine, desorbing hydrocarbons bound to the air intake system hydrocarbon trap. By porting the desorbed hydrocarbons to the fuel vapor canister, bleed emissions from the air intake system hydrocarbon trap may be reduced.
Method and system for estimating fuel system integrity
Methods and systems are provided for operating a fuel system configured to deliver a gaseous fuel to an engine. While the engine is shutdown, diagnostic routines may be performed to identify fuel system leaks or breaches. When the engine is subsequently restarted, fuel rail pre-priming is adjusted based on the presence of fuel system leaks.

START CONTROLLER FOR ENGINE
Provided is a start controller for an engine capable of reducing torque of a starter consumed to start the engine. The start controller includes a stop position sensor that detects a position of a piston in each cylinder at an engine stop time, an intake pressure sensor that detects an intake pressure in an intake passage, and a processor that determines whether the position of the piston in each of the cylinders detected by the stop position sensor is within a specified target range after the engine is stopped. In the case where it is determined that the position of the piston in each of the cylinders after the engine stop is out of the target range and the intake pressure detected by the intake pressure sensor is lower than an atmospheric pressure, the engine is started by a motor even when an engine start condition is not satisfied.
STOP POSITION CONTROLLER FOR ENGINE
An intake variable valve timing mechanism (VVT) that collectively changes an intake valve close timing as a close timing of a plurality of intake valves and a control device that controls an engine including a plurality of injectors and the intake VVT are provided. When a specified engine stop condition is satisfied, a fuel cut is performed to stop a fuel supply into a plurality of cylinders by the injector. After the fuel cut, the intake VVT is controlled such that a retarded amount of the intake valve close timing immediately before a stop of a stop-time compression stroke cylinder as a cylinder stopped in a compression stroke from intake bottom dead center is larger than a retarded amount of the intake valve close timing immediately before a stop of a stop-time expansion stroke cylinder as a cylinder stopped in an expansion stroke from the intake bottom dead center.

Crankshaft rotating angle controlling system for controlling crankshaft rotating angle and crankshaft rotating angle controlling method for controlling the same
A crankshaft rotating angle controlling method and a crankshaft rotating angle controlling system are provided. A shut-off signal is obtained, and an engine speed is judged. If the engine speed is lower than a specific value, a generator is set in a driving mode at an ending point of a missing tooth signal in a gear pulse signal, such that the generator in the driving mode drives a crankshaft to exceed a top-dead-center of a cylinder. When the crankshaft arrives at a bottom-dead-center of the cylinder, the generator is set to be in a holding mode of an error phase of a three-phase current. Through the generator in the driving mode, the given error phase of the three-phase current stops the generator immediately and the crankshaft is fixed within an angle range of a default stop position.

ENGINE IDLE REDUCTION CONTROL APPARATUS
An engine idle reduction control apparatus includes a first data acquiring unit, a detecting unit, a first determining unit, a control unit, and a second determining unit. The detecting unit is configured to detect a traffic circle, on the basis of traveling environment data acquired by the first data acquiring unit. The control unit is configured to execute an idle reduction, in a case where the first determining unit determines that a control condition for a pre-stop idle reduction control is satisfied. The second determining unit is configured to determine whether a prohibition condition for the pre-stop idle reduction control is satisfied, in a case where the traffic circle is detected. The control unit is configured to prohibit the idle reduction even in a case where the control condition is determined to be satisfied, on a condition that the prohibition condition is determined to be satisfied.
